From my taking I believe Rev1x is a play on previous models Rawlings has done in the past ie Revolution Series circa early 2000s where pros like Sosa, Gwynn Jr, Griffey and so forth had uniquely futuristic custom design gloves. Then around 2010s you had Revo Series where you see similar Rev1x features like no thumb and pinky laces and unique heel lacing.

The elastic bands on the back should be adjustable or 3/4"-1" longer, it makes it a little harder ( too tight on the back of the hand) to close when you have your hand in the glove the conventional way, now when you do two in the pinky the glove closes perfectly, but not everybody does two in pinky.
